High insulation optocouplers minimise creepage

Claimed to be the industry’s highest insulation voltage optocouplers, the 5A gate drive ACNT-H343 optocoupler is from Broadcom.

The addition to the ACNT family features more than 100kV/µs of high noise immunity and three times faster propagation delay than the previous generation. The optocoupler can be used in driving IGBT and power MOSFET for applications such as the emerging 690VAC motor drives or 1500V solar inverter. The family of optocouplers has the industry’s highest rated peak working voltage (VIORM) of 2,262V peak in a compact 15mm stretched SO8 package, says the company, enabling high voltage insulation and protection in space-constrained applications. There are five models in the family, the ACNT-H343 joins the ACNT-H870/H87A/H87B, voltage sensor optocouplers, ACNT-H790/H79A/H79B, current sensor optocouplers, the ACNT-H61L, 10MBd low power digital and the ACNT-H50L/H511, 1MBd analogue optocouplers.

All models have IEC, UL and CAS safety approvals.
